    I really like how these fill from the side, so you can really open them up to both add the food and clean them. They’re dishwasher safe (we’ve only used the top shelf) but because of the wide opening they’re easy to clean by hand too. We’ve used these so far for pures and smoothies for baby and not had any leaks so far, although when going out have had them in a lunchbox to be safe. They’re freezer safe and have defrosted faster than food we stored in tubs when we’ve used some recently from frozen. They do stand up if you move the food around once filled, which makes it handy for storage too.

    I think these food pouches are idea to support you in weaning your child onto food.
    They easily open down the side to put food in and fasten up securely without leaking. They can then be put in the freezer to preserve.
    To use and get the food out you need to let it defrost out of the freezer, no boiling and you can’t put them in the microwave.
    When its defrosted the screw top lid easily unscrews so you can gently squeeze out the good to then heat up in a separate container.
    The screw top is also very secure and leakproof making these ideal to travel with.
    These are also BPA free so is safer for children.
    Its great that once you’ve used them you can rinse them out and put them on the top rack of your dishwasher.
    Overall these are a great idea and have come very useful.

    I got the 7oz size, which on arrival I realised were huge and too big for what I wanted, as that is almost 300ml. I do wish they would put metric units as that is what we see everywhere, and I don’t know the old system!

    I have been using these large ones anyway, and portioning out yogurt for my toddler in them, as she has CMPA and it is much more difficult to find dairy free yogurts in pouch form. The pouches are large to hold as they have an extra strip of plastic down the side to open the pouch up, by my 2 year old can manage.

    The pouches are easy to open and fill, and I did have trouble sealing them at first, but I think it just takes a bit of practice and starting from the very end and working across. They are pretty easy to clean and I just use a straw brush to clean the nozzle. I am very happy with them and will be getting the smaller size.

    These Reusable Baby Food Pouches for Toddlers are a convenient and eco-friendly option for parents like me looking to feed my little ones on the go. Made from BPA-free plastic, food safe and freezer safe, making them perfect for storing and serving applesauce, yogurt, and purees.

    The pouches come in a pack of 10, making it easy to have a variety of snacks on hand for my child. They are easy to use, even without a squeezer, thanks to their convenient wide opening on the side makes them a breeze to fill up & clean, ensuring that my child’s snacks stay fresh and hygienic.

    However, it is important to note that food can still leak from the pouches if they are frozen in a full freezer compartment, as the contents can be squeezed out. Additionally, these pouches are not microwaveable, so using a food warmer or thawing them ahead of time is necessary.

    Overall, I appreciate the ease of cleaning and using these pouches. These are a convenient and environmentally friendly option but they may not be ideal for those who need to quickly defrost or warm up food for their child.
